Output 17b274c95986af373eb4784958d6b32d0d2a5268da8bbb21654b424cd41f59e9:1

value
1651726
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d482a84e30657551d03c90f448d71941993508b OP_EQUAL
address
32uFAE2VyzDhh3Bo7JT6UXxXvsERsAGQZV
transaction
17b274c95986af373eb4784958d6b32d0d2a5268da8bbb21654b424cd41f59e9
confirmations
185770
spent
true